Florida is known for its stunning secluded beaches and scenic coastlines along both the Gulf Coast and the Atlantic coast, making it one of the best destinations for a peaceful beach vacation.
With pristine shorelines, clear water, and soft white sand bordering the Atlantic Ocean, it's no surprise that millions of visitors come each year to unwind along the coast. White sand beaches are a hallmark of Florida's coastal beauty, drawing travelers seeking both relaxation and natural splendor.
From lively destinations like Miami Beach to quieter spots like Panama City Beach and hidden island escapes, every Florida beach offers a wide range of experiences. But which are the most relaxing? South Florida is home to some of the state's most secluded and unspoiled beaches, offering a sense of discovery and isolation for those looking to escape the crowds.
These gorgeous, secluded beaches are especially appealing to nature enthusiasts who enjoy birding, shelling, and observing wildlife in peaceful, natural settings. If you're ready to experience this relaxing side of the Sunshine State, consider booking a stay at our Gulf Coast vacation rentals, which provide easy access to some of the best beaches in Florida.
With that in mind, here are the top 10 beaches for your next relaxing getaway.
1. Longboat Key (North Gulf Side)

Photo Credit: Robert Harding Video
While all of Longboat Key can be considered idyllic and relaxing, Public Beach Access at 100 N Shore Road is one of the most peaceful and unspoiled.
This stretch at the northern end of Longboat Key is widely regarded for its peaceful, low-crowd vibe, making it a favorite public beach for those seeking seclusion. It's often chosen as a favorite among travelers who want solitude rather than bustling beach scenes.
Unlike the island's more central beaches that see a steady flow of visitors, this northern zone tends to attract fewer people, especially early in the morning and late afternoon, so you can spread your towel, listen to the Gulf lapping the shore, and truly unwind. Gentle waves and wide open views of the water make it ideal for long beach walks or just sitting back with a good book.
Longboat Key is one of the most relaxing beach destinations on Florida's Gulf Coast. Known for its peaceful atmosphere, uncrowded beaches, and upscale resorts, this barrier island is perfect for travelers looking to escape busy tourist areas.
It's also within easy reach of the charming communities of Bradenton Beach, Holmes Beach, Anna Maria Island, and Siesta Key, where even more great beaches await.
Couples, retirees, and anyone seeking quiet walks along the shore will love Longboat Key's calm waters and refined, tranquil vibe. The island also offers beautiful, sugar-white sands that stretch for miles, making it ideal for sunbathing, beachcombing, and enjoying its stunning emerald-green waters.
With limited commercial development and plenty of natural beauty, Longboat Key provides a serene beach experience away from the hustle and bustle. Visitors can also enjoy fresh seafood at local restaurants and easy access to boating and fishing excursions, enhancing the overall relaxing beach vacation experience.
2. Caladesi Island State Park (Dunedin)

Photo Credit: Joke van Eeghem
If you're craving true seclusion, Caladesi Island delivers it in a way few Florida beaches can. With boat access only—meaning you can only reach it by ferry, private boat, or kayak—the crowds naturally thin out, leaving long stretches of untouched white sand and calm Gulf water.
The park offers miles of pristine beaches and turquoise waters. Swimming is a common activity at Caladesi Island State Park, but it's also a great place to spot wildlife. You might even see sea turtles.
There are no high-rises looming in the background on Caladesi Island, just sea oats, dunes, and the soft rhythm of the tide. Spend the morning walking the shoreline collecting shells, then explore the shaded nature trails that wind through mangroves and maritime forest. It feels removed from the noise of everyday life, making it ideal for travelers who want to fully unplug.
3. Grayton Beach (South Walton / 30A)

Photo Credit: Rotorhead 30A Productions
Grayton Beach has that effortless, barefoot charm that makes you slow down the second you arrive. The sand is powdery and bright against the emerald-toned Gulf, and the absence of towering condos keeps the skyline beautifully open.
Mornings here are especially peaceful. Think quiet shoreline walks, gentle surf, and pastel sunrises reflecting off the water.
Beyond the beach, Grayton Beach State Park offers coastal dune lakes and scenic trails if you want a restorative nature break without leaving the area. It's the kind of place where relaxation feels intentional, not accidental.
4. Sanibel Island (Gulf Side)

Photo Credit: LittoralLine
Sanibel is famous for its shell-strewn shoreline, but what truly makes it relaxing is its commitment to preserving a low-key atmosphere. Strict building height limits mean no looming hotels, just swaying palms and expansive Gulf views.
The gentle, shallow waters are perfect for floating without waves constantly knocking you off balance. Early mornings bring quiet beachcombers searching for conchs and sand dollars, while evenings glow with soft, watercolor sunsets. For even more natural beauty, be sure to explore nearby Cayo Costa State Park.
Sanibel Island is peaceful in a refined, understated way that encourages long walks and even longer exhalations. It's a must-visit if you'll be staying in Fort Myers, Naples, or Marco Island, all of which lie nearby.
5. Bean Point (Anna Maria Island)

Photo Credit: UA-Visions
Bean Point feels like a hidden retreat at the very edge of Anna Maria Island. Located at the northern tip of Anna Maria, one of the quietest small towns near Tampa, it offers sweeping views where Tampa Bay meets the Gulf of Mexico.
The gorgeous beach is wide and uncrowded, and because parking is limited, it never feels overly busy. You'll often spot dolphins offshore and seabirds gliding overhead, adding to the sense of calm connection with nature.
This an ideal spot to lay out a towel, listen to the breeze through the dunes, and watch the horizon stretch endlessly in front of you.
6. St. George Island State Park (Florida Panhandle)

Photo Credit: Stillgravity
If your version of relaxation involves space and lots of it, St. George Island State Park is hard to beat. This barrier island features nine miles of pristine white sand beaches with remarkably clear water, yet it rarely feels crowded. There's a wild, untamed beauty here, with dunes rolling toward the shoreline and very little commercial development nearby.
Kayaking is a popular activity at the park, allowing visitors to explore the natural surroundings from the water. Swimming is also a common activity at St. George Island State Park, thanks to its inviting, tranquil waters.
Sunsets paint the sky in vivid oranges and pinks, uninterrupted by city skylines. It's the kind of beach where you can claim your own quiet patch of sand and feel like you've discovered something special.
7. Captiva Island (North End Beaches)

Photo Credit: Ray Dukin
The north end of Captiva Island feels intimate and tucked away, with soft, pale sand and warm Gulf waters that invite slow, lingering swims.
The shoreline curves gently, creating quiet pockets that feel almost private. It's a favorite for sunset lovers, when the sky turns golden, and the light reflects softly off the water.
You'll find charming beach cottages instead of massive resorts, reinforcing the sense of calm exclusivity. Captiva is where you come to savor stillness, long conversations, and unhurried beach days.
8. Honeymoon Island (North End, Dunedin)

Photo Credit: Anita Denunzio
While the southern entrance of Honeymoon Island can see steady traffic, walking north transforms the experience entirely. The farther you go, the more natural and tranquil it becomes, with rocky outcroppings and dunes creating a rugged coastal feel.
The Gulf waters here are typically calm, ideal for wading or floating without disruption. Osprey nests and shorebirds add a touch of wildlife interest without breaking the serenity.
These beaches are perfect for travelers who enjoy a blend of accessible convenience and peaceful escape.
`
9. Navarre Beach (Florida Panhandle)

Photo Credit: Shoreline Media Group
Navarre Beach offers the beauty of Florida's Emerald Coast without the heavy tourism of neighboring Destin or Panama City. The sand is brilliantly white and soft underfoot, and the water shifts between turquoise and deep blue depending on the light.
High-rise density is minimal, so the views feel open and expansive. The long fishing pier stretches into the Gulf, creating a scenic focal point without overwhelming the natural setting.
If you want that postcard-perfect Gulf Coast experience with breathing room to truly relax, Navarre delivers.
10. Bahia Honda State Park (Florida Keys)

Photo Credit: Simon Dannhauer
Bahia Honda stands out for its tropical clarity and laid-back Keys-like atmosphere. The water here is strikingly clear and shallow, with gentle waves that make it perfect for floating or snorkeling close to shore.
Old railroad bridge remnants in the background add a distinctive visual element you won't find elsewhere in Florida. Palm trees frame the beaches, and the pace of life feels noticeably slower than on the mainland.
This state park is the kind of setting where you lose track of time watching the light shimmer across aquamarine water.
Relax With Us on Some of Florida's Most Spectacular Sandy Shores
If powdery white sand beaches in Florida are your style and you're looking to ditch the crowded shores of Daytona Beach, St Pete Beach, and Fort Myers Beach for a tranquil getaway, there is no shortage of South Florida Beaches to add to your list.
Our beach houses and condos are ready to welcome you to Longboat Key and Anna Maria Island, where you'll discover a huge variety of world-renowned and secret beaches.
Located within easy reach of the sand, our vacation rentals make it as easy as possible to enjoy the pristine Gulf coastline. Book your stay now and prepare for ultimate relaxation under the sun.
